在前端开发中,数据库是不可或缺的一部分。而 Docker 是一种轻量级的容器化技术,可以快速搭建开发环境,使得数据库的安装和配置变得更加简单和方便。本文将介绍如何使用 Docker 安装和配置 MySQL 数据库的指南,帮助前端开发者快速搭建开发环境。
准备工作
在开始之前,需要确保已经安装了 Docker。如果没有安装,可以通过官方网站获取安装包进行安装。
步骤一:拉取 MySQL 镜像
首先,需要从 Docker Hub 上拉取 MySQL 镜像。可以使用以下命令进行拉取:
docker pull mysql
步骤二:创建 MySQL 容器
拉取镜像之后,需要创建一个 MySQL 容器。可以使用以下命令创建一个名为 mysql_container 的容器,并将 MySQL 的默认端口映射到本地的 3306 端口:
docker run -d -p 3306:3306 --name mysql_container -e MYSQL_ROOT_PASSWORD=yourpassword mysql
其中,-d 表示在后台运行容器,-p 表示将容器的端口映射到主机的端口,--name 表示容器的名称,-e 表示设置环境变量,MYSQL_ROOT_PASSWORD 是 MySQL 的 root 用户密码。
步骤三:进入 MySQL 容器
创建容器之后,需要进入容器并进行一些配置。可以使用以下命令进入容器:
docker exec -it mysql_container bash
其中,-it 表示以交互模式进入容器,bash 表示使用 bash shell。
步骤四:配置 MySQL
进入容器之后,可以使用以下命令进入 MySQL:
mysql -uroot -p
然后输入密码,即可进入 MySQL 的命令行界面。接下来,可以进行一些基本的配置,例如创建数据库、创建用户、授权等。以下是一些示例命令:
CREATE DATABASE test; CREATE USER 'test'@'%' IDENTIFIED BY 'password'; GRANT ALL PRIVILEGES ON test.* TO 'test'@'%';
步骤五:退出容器
完成配置之后,可以使用以下命令退出容器:
exit
总结
本文介绍了如何使用 Docker 安装和配置 MySQL 数据库的指南。通过使用 Docker,可以快速搭建开发环境,并且可以轻松地进行配置和管理。希望本文能够帮助前端开发者更加方便地使用 MySQL 数据库。
来源:JavaScript中文网 ,转载请注明来源 https://www.javascriptcn.com/post/66183002d10417a22285136a